Can somebody refer a blade sharpening service to me, please? I've tried Google and I didn't get anything. I also tried searching the archives here and I didn't get anything. I have Norwood blades, but Norwood doesn't resharpen them. I know Woodmizer has a good resharpening service, but they only take Woodmizer blades. I only have a few sharp blades left, so I need to get something lined up for resharpening. Thanks.

I use U-cut located in Jamesville NY. They sell Lenox blades but they will sharpen Norwood blades as well. I have been using the Lenox Wood Master blades and have seen no difference compared to the Norwood blades. The Lenox blades are $10 cheaper. U-cut’s contact information is 1800 952 8288 & www.u-cut.com . Try contacting Lenox for someone closer to you. Good luck.

You might want to give Cooks sawmill a call. They have a resharp service and will also look to see if there's anyone in your area that has one of their sharpeners that you can call. Using someone local would save a lot on shipping costs.

I've also used Coleman's and they do a good job at a competitive price.
